Transaction 24f1967622b3dc196be988e0b89487fc1c045a09e83c9a6574eacc693b7b9197
1 Input
1 Output
-
24f1967622b3dc196be988e0b89487fc1c045a09e83c9a6574eacc693b7b9197:0
- value
- 5593297
- script pubkey
- OP_0 OP_PUSHBYTES_20 8feed5b4ee55e062d03c51c4eb26f7d88138e6db
- address
- bc1q3lhdtd8w2hsx95pu28zwkfhhmzqn3ekm9pdp6q